Best Practices in Statistical Computing
To excel in statistical computing, it’s not just about knowing the right tools; it’s also about adhering to best practices. Here are some key practices you’ll learn:
1. Version Control: Understanding and using version control systems like Git is crucial for managing changes in your code and data. This ensures that your work is reproducible and versioned, making collaboration and documentation easier.
2. Documentation and Versioning: Keeping detailed documentation of your code and analyses is essential. This helps in maintaining transparency and allows others to understand your work more easily.
3. Automated Testing: Implementing automated tests can significantly improve the reliability of your code. This practice ensures that your code functions as expected and helps in identifying and fixing bugs.
4. Ethical Considerations: Data analysis involves ethical considerations such as data privacy and bias. You’ll learn how to handle sensitive data responsibly and ensure that your analyses are free from biases.
